In a startling turn of events in Ulhasnagar near Mumbai, a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) MLA, Ganpat Gaikwad, is alleged to have fired shots at Shiv Sena faction leader Mahesh Gaikwad. The incident, which reportedly occurred inside the Hill Line Police Station on Friday night, unfolded during a conversation between the two leaders, escalating into violence over an apparent land dispute.

 

Details of the Incident

According to eyewitnesses, the confrontation took place in the hall of senior inspector Anil Jagtap at the Hill Line police station. The situation escalated when supporters of BJP MLA Ganpat Gaikwad engaged in a clash with Shiv Sena leader Mahesh Gaikwad. During the altercation, shots were fired, resulting in Mahesh Gaikwad and one of his supporters being hit by five bullets.

 

Mahesh Gaikwad sustained injuries and was promptly admitted to a hospital in Thane city. An FIR has been filed in connection with the incident, shedding light on the gravity of the situation that unfolded within the police station premises.

 

Injuries and Detention

Shiv Sena MLA Mahesh Gaikwad suffered severe injuries in the gunfire and is currently undergoing treatment at Jupiter Hospital in Thane. The BJP MLA, Ganpat Gaikwad, who represents the Kalyan East constituency, has been detained in connection with the incident.

 

Political Implications in Maharashtra Coalition

The BJP and Shiv Sena are part of the ruling coalition in Maharashtra, led by Chief Minister Eknath Shinde. The political clash between the BJP MLA and the Shiv Sena leader has added fuel to the existing tensions within the alliance. The incident unfolded against the backdrop of differences between Mahesh Gaikwad and Ganpat Gaikwad over various issues, including the Kalyan East Legislative Assembly’s candidature.

 

Allegations and Counter-Allegations

In a shocking admission, Ganpat Gaikwad stated, “Yes, I shot (him) myself. I have no regrets. If my son is being beaten in front of the police inside the police station, what will I do.” The BJP MLA claimed to have fired five rounds during the altercation.

 

Ganpat Gaikwad leveled serious allegations against Chief Minister Eknath Shinde, accusing him of attempting to create a “kingdom of criminals in Maharashtra.” He expressed his frustration, stating, “If Eknath Shinde is the chief minister, only criminals will be born in Maharashtra. He has made a good person like me a criminal today.”

 

Investigation Underway

Law enforcement authorities are actively investigating the incident, which unfolded within the confines of a police station. The Additional Commissioner of Police, Shinde, provided insights into the altercation, revealing that it originated from a complaint filed by Ganpat Gaikwad’s son regarding a land dispute. The presence of both leaders at the police station led to the heated exchange, resulting in the alleged firing.
